Marucci CAT Bat Buying Guide

Marucci CAT Baseball Bat

The Marucci CAT is a bat designed for superior performance straight out of the wrapper. Engineered with a precision-balanced and ring-free barrel construction, the CAT series allows for maximum swing speed, control, and an expanded sweet spot for a more forgiving hit. From its ultra-responsive alloy to its ergonomically designed handle, every aspect of the Marucci CAT has been crafted to elevate a player's game and provide comfortable contact at the plate.

Perfect bat for: Young players looking for modern performance and extra comfort on contact.

Key features include:

  • AZ105 Super Strength Aluminum Alloy:** Offers a thinner barrel wall for a higher response rate and increased durability.
  • Multi-Variable Wall Design: Expands the sweet spot and reduces dead spots for more consistent performance across the barrel.

Anti-Vibration Knob: Provides a better feel and reduces negative vibrational feedback to the hands, ensuring comfortable swings.

  • Precision-Balanced Barrel: Results in a lower M.O.I. and balanced feel for precision and control.
  • Ring-Free Barrel Construction: Allows for more barrel flex and increases performance without "dead" spots.
  • Micro-Perforated Soft-Touch Grip: Enhances comfort and tack, promoting better control and reducing hand fatigue during swings.
  • One-Piece Alloy Construction: Delivers a clean, consistent, traditional feel with built-in durability and performance.

Top competitors comparison: DeMarini CF and Louisville Slugger Meta

Compared to leading competitors like the DeMarini CF and Louisville Slugger Meta, the Marucci CAT series distinguishes itself with its one-piece alloy construction and AZ105 Super Strength Aluminum Alloy, which offers hitters a traditional, yet highly responsive feel. While the DeMarini CF is known for its two-piece composite design that emphasizes flexibility and feel, and the Louisville Slugger Meta prides itself on its three-piece composite build for balance and speed, the Marucci CAT excels in delivering direct feedback, explosive power, and a classic feel, making it a solid choice for players who appreciate the simplicity and effectiveness of alloy bats.

Progression of the Marucci CAT series

Here is a list that details the progression of this series, highlighting the main features and advancements with each new model.

2014 - CAT6

  • Building on the ring-free barrel design, Marucci releases the CAT6 with an extended, optimized barrel made from the AZ3000 alloy.
  • Patented anti-vibration knob takes on additional weight for a more balanced feel and faster swing speeds.

2017 - CAT7 & CAT7 CONNECT

  • CAT7 and CAT7 Connect are introduced, featuring the upgraded AZ4X alloy for improved performance.
  • CAT7 has a one-piece alloy construction, while CAT7 Connect offers a two-piece hybrid design with a carbon composite handle.
  • Both models feature an increased sweet spot and an upgraded anti-vibration knob (AV2).

2019 - CAT8, CAT8 CONNECT, CAT COMPOSITE

  • CAT8, CAT8 Connect, and CAT Composite are launched.
  • The barrels of CAT8 and CAT8 Connect are constructed using the new AZ105 alloy for higher performance at the sweet spot.
  • Introduction of SDX EXT connection technology for a stiffer connection and improved energy transfer.
  • CAT Composite, a two-piece composite bat, is introduced with SDX EXT and ring-free barrel construction.

2021 - CAT9 and CAT9 Connect

  • CAT9 and CAT9 Connect are released with the new AZR alloy for a more responsive microstructure.
  • CAT9 features a 2nd Generation AV2 Anti-vibration knob and additional weight below the hands for better control.
  • CAT9 Connect introduces the Outer-Locking System (OLS) for an even stiffer connection and virtually zero vibrations.

2023 - CATX, CATX Connect, and CATX Composite

  • The CATX, CATX Connect, and CATX Composite represent a significant generational change.
  • CATX features AZR Alloy with new barrel profiles and an ergonomic, custom-shaped tapered handle.
  • CATX introduces Liquid-Gel anti-vibration technology.
  • CATX Connect and CATX Composite maintain the OLS and introduce S-40 composite handle for increased performance and energy transfer.
  • Barrel profiles are reshaped for better balance, with a focus on data from the Baseball Performance Lab.

Expert Notes (Tony from BatExperts)

The Marucci CAT is designed for Little League. It has that USA stamp, which means it has a lightweight feel and good control. The CAT has an affordable price point, so it won't break the bank. A lot of parents get this bat specifically because it's a quality bat with a good bang for the buck.
